Introduction to Sikkim Manipal University
Sikkim Manipal University (SMU), originally known as Sikkim Manipal University of Health, Medical and Technological Sciences, was founded in 1995. The university's establishment was the result of an agreement between the Government of Sikkim and the Manipal Education & Medical Group (MEMG). In 2010, the university's name was shortened to Sikkim Manipal University. SMU is recognized by the University Grants Commission of India and maintains affiliations with organizations such as the Association of Commonwealth Universities (ACU) and the Association of Indian Universities (AIU). Additionally, it has connections with the Medical Council of India (MCI) and the Distance Education Council (DEC).
Location and Campus Environment
SMU is situated in Gangtok, the capital city of Sikkim, India. Gangtok, with a population between 50,000 and 249,999, provides an urban setting for the university. The SMU campus is integrated into the city, offering students convenient access to various recreational and infrastructural facilities. This urban campus environment allows students to easily find internships and part-time job opportunities, enhancing their practical experience alongside their academic studies. The university also provides a library where students can study, conduct research, and prepare academic papers.
Academic Programs and Courses
Sikkim Manipal University offers a range of courses and programs leading to officially recognized higher education degrees, including bachelor's degrees in numerous fields of study. In 2023, SMU established the Centre for Distance and Online Education (CDOE), expanding its offerings to include online bachelor's and master's degree programs in Arts, Commerce, and Computer Applications. Admission to the bachelor's programs is based on the results of entrance examinations. International applicants are also eligible to apply for enrollment.

Historical Context
The Sikkim Manipal University started its journey in 1992, after the signing of an agreement between the Government of Sikkim and the Manipal Education & Medical Group (MEMG). The university was officially established in 1995 as Sikkim Manipal University of Health, Medical and Technological Sciences through The Sikkim Manipal University of Health, Medical and Technological Science Act, 1995. The name was changed to Sikkim Manipal University in 2010 through The Sikkim Manipal University of Health, Medical, and Technological Sciences (Amendment) Act, 2009.
